Messages in this thread Patch in this message | | | From | Uwe Kleine-König <> | Subject | [PATCH] move sh_flctl's probe function to .devinit.text | Date | Sat, 11 Jul 2009 22:52:39 +0200 |
| |
A pointer to flctl_probe is passed to the core via platform_driver_register and so the function must not disappear when the .init sections are discarded. Otherwise (if also having HOTPLUG=y) unbinding and binding a device to the driver via sysfs will result in an oops as does a device being registered late.
An alternative to this patch is using platform_driver_probe instead of platform_driver_register plus removing the pointer to the probe function from the struct platform_driver.
